After undergoing wisdom teeth removal in Toronto, it's crucial to follow a diet that promotes healing and minimizes discomfort. Mac and cheese, a popular comfort food, can be a suitable option post-surgery, but with some considerations.
Firstly, ensure the mac and cheese is soft and easy to chew. Avoid any chunks or hard bits that could irritate the surgical site. Opt for a smooth, creamy version rather than one with a crunchy topping.
Secondly, consider the temperature. Warm, not hot, mac and cheese is advisable to prevent any thermal discomfort. Hot foods can irritate the gums and surgical wounds.
Thirdly, avoid overly spicy or acidic ingredients that could cause inflammation or pain. Stick to mild flavors to support the healing process.
Lastly, maintain proper oral hygiene. After eating, gently rinse your mouth with salt water to keep the area clean and reduce the risk of infection.
In summary, while you can enjoy mac and cheese after wisdom teeth removal in Toronto, it's essential to choose a soft, warm, and mild-flavored version and maintain good oral hygiene to facilitate a smooth recovery.

Firstly, it's important to note that the first 24 hours after surgery are critical. During this period, it's advisable to stick to a liquid or soft diet. This is because your mouth will be sensitive, and the surgical site will need time to clot and begin the healing process. Hard or crunchy foods can dislodge the blood clot, leading to complications such as dry socket, which can be painful and delay healing.

Additional Dietary Considerations
Beyond mac and cheese, here are some other foods you can consider during your recovery: - Smoothies: Blended fruits and vegetables can provide essential nutrients without requiring much chewing. - Yogurt: A soft, protein-rich option that can be easily swallowed. - Mashed Potatoes: Another soft food that can be easily prepared and consumed.
What to Avoid
To ensure a smooth recovery, avoid the following: - Hard Foods: Such as nuts, chips, and raw vegetables. - Spicy Foods: These can irritate the surgical site. - Alcohol and Caffeinated Drinks: These can interfere with blood clotting and delay healing.
